Symptoms of Low Dopamine

Symptoms of low dopamine levels lead to serious consequences. The lack of this hormone is the cause of negative manifestations both on the psycho-emotional state of the body and on physical health. The main symptoms of low dopamine levels manifest themselves as:

  • Obesity and metabolic problems.
  • Depression, apathy, irritability.
  • Anhedonia, diabetes.
  • Disorders of the cardiovascular system.
  • Pathological aggressiveness.
  • Parkinson's disease and dyskinesia.
  • Chronic fatigue and hallucinations.
  • Decreased sexual desire.
  • Hyperkinesia and dementia.

A lack of dopamine leads to very serious consequences that affect the quality of life of both the patient and those around him. But a lack of dopamine can always be replenished, the main thing is to react to the symptoms in time.

Foods That Increase Dopamine Levels

Knowing the products that increase dopamine levels, you can create a diet that will maintain your well-being and mood at a high level. Products that stimulate the hormone of happiness are the easiest and most delicious way to lift your mood and improve your emotional state. Products with a high content of tyrosine are responsible for the production of dopamine. So, the products responsible for the level of dopamine in the body are:

  • Seafood – Omega-3 fatty acids, which are rich in seafood, are directly linked to the production of dopamine.
  • Eggs are of particular value because they contain a high amount of tyrosine.
  • Beetroot is a vegetable that acts as an antidepressant on the body and contains betaine and dopamine.
  • Kale (cabbage) – helps the body produce dopamine and contains folate.
  • Apples – prevent the degeneration of nerve cells and increase the level of the happiness hormone.
  • Bananas – this fruit contains the amino acid tyrosine, which synthesizes dopamine. Despite the high calorie content of bananas, they lift your mood and improve your emotional state, and fight depression.
  • Strawberries are another fruit that is high in tyrosine.
  • Green tea is a healthy drink that has a beneficial effect on the entire body, stimulates the cardiovascular system and accelerates the production of dopamine.
